Systems Engineering Manager

Lockheed Martin is a global aerospace, defense, and security company dedicated to advancing scientific discovery and harnessing innovation to make the world a safer place. The Systems Engineering Manager will lead a team of engineers in the development and demonstration of the C-UAS system, ensuring technical excellence and collaboration across various functions.

Responsibilities

Providing technical and administrative leadership to approximately twenty-five systems, software, and test engineers of varied experience levels
Coordinating direct report employee recruitment, training, performance assessment, work assignments, staffing, salary, recognition, and disciplinary actions
Coordinating with programs on technical and staffing requirements, ensuring adherence to the engineering development processes, and collaborating with cross-functional organizations, including lab management and facilities groups
Reviewing business pursuits and proposals for structure and accuracy
Align execution efforts with the C-UAS technical roadmap, including technical debt resolution & insertion opportunities
Identify and implement business rhythms, work practices, and infrastructure that support successful completion of C-UAS milestones
